Frozen Yogurt Maple Cinnamon Clusters

Ingredients
  

2 cups Greek yogurt (plain or vanilla)

1/4 cup pure maple syrup

1 teaspoon ground cinnamon

1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

1 cup granola (your choice of flavor)

1/2 cup chopped nuts (optional, such as almonds or pecans)

1/4 cup mini chocolate chips (optional)

A pinch of sea salt

Instructions
 

Prepare the Yogurt Mixture: In a mixing bowl, combine the Greek yogurt, maple syrup, ground cinnamon, vanilla extract, and a pinch of sea salt. Mix well until the ingredients are fully incorporated and smooth.

    Add Mix-ins: Gently fold in the granola and chopped nuts (if using) into the yogurt mixture, ensuring that they are evenly distributed.

      Prepare the Clusters: Using a spoon or a cookie scoop, drop spoonfuls of the yogurt mixture onto a parchment-lined baking sheet, creating small clusters. Make sure to leave some space between each cluster for freezing.

        Optional Chocolate Drizzle: If you want to add a touch of sweetness, you can drizzle mini chocolate chips on top of each cluster before freezing.

          Freeze: Place the baking sheet in the freezer and allow the clusters to freeze for at least 4 hours, or until completely solid.

            Serve: Once frozen, remove the clusters from the baking sheet and store them in an airtight container in the freezer. Serve straight from the freezer and enjoy these delightful, creamy bites as a healthy snack or dessert!

              Optional Garnish: Before serving, you can sprinkle additional cinnamon or a drizzle of maple syrup over the clusters for extra flavor.

                Prep Time: 15 minutes | Total Time: 4 hours 15 minutes | Servings: About 12 clusters
